Error Concealment for 3G-324M Mobile Videophones

Compressed video bitstreams are intended for real-time transmission over communication networks. Because video coding standards eliminate the temporal, spatial, and statistical redundancies, the coded video bitstreams are very sensitive to transmission errors. Many error resilience coding schemes are available to get high video quality over noisy channels. We propose an error resilient coding technique to limit the effect of error propagation in low bit-rate video coding. The success of error resilient coding techniques relies on how accurately the transmission errors can be detected. Therefore, we propose a very simple error detection technique using data hiding. After error detection, we conceal the corrupted MB data using intra MB refresh and motion compensation with the estimated motion vector. This method will be useful in video communication in error prone environment such as WCDMA networks
